House insurance is a type of property insurance that provides coverage for damages caused to a home, its contents and potential liability claims made against the homeowner.

By purchasing house insurance, homeowners are protecting their most important asset, as well as their finances. In addition to this, there are numerous other positive benefits associated with obtaining insurance for a home.

First of all, house insurance can provide financial protection in the event of disasters like fires, hurricanes, floods and theft. As the cost of rebuilding a home can be quite high, having an insurance policy in place to cover the cost of repairs in these situations is imperative. Without such a policy, homeowners could find themselves unable to make the necessary repairs, putting their home and family at risk.

In addition to this, house insurance can also provide coverage for personal liability claims. This means that if someone is injured on the property, or if any damage is caused to another person’s property due to a homeowner’s negligence, the insurance policy could provide financial protection.

Finally, having house insurance can bring peace of mind. By knowing that the home and its contents are covered, homeowners can rest easy knowing that in the event of an unexpected emergency they will be taken care of.
